Education and regular Feedback for Antimicrobial Stewardship in nursing homes: EduFAST study protocol
Irene Sotillo-Sánchez1,2, Laura Herrera-Hidalgo1,2,3,4, Cintia Flores-Rubio5
1Department of Pharmacy, Virgen del Rocio University Hospital, Seville, Spain.
This study introduces EduFAST, a web platform to improve antimicrobial stewardship in nursing homes. It aims to reduce antimicrobial use and resistance, benefiting both patient health and the environment.

Background:
- Nursing homes face challenges with antimicrobial use due to an aging population, polypharmacy, and comorbidities.
- Antimicrobial Stewardship Programs (ASPs) are crucial for reducing antimicrobial consumption and improving prescribing practices in these settings.
- Limited implementation of ASPs in nursing homes necessitates innovative solutions.
Purpose of the Study:
- To develop and evaluate the EduFAST web platform for training professionals and monitoring antimicrobial use and resistance in nursing homes.
- To assess the impact of the EduFAST platform on antimicrobial consumption, resistance patterns, and environmental markers.
- To facilitate the implementation and sustainability of ASPs nationwide.
Main Methods:
- A 12-month quasi-experimental, multicenter, before-and-after study implementing ASP strategies via the EduFAST web platform.
- Data collection included web platform usage, user satisfaction, knowledge gained, clinical variables, antimicrobial consumption, and resistance data.
- Wastewater analysis was conducted to correlate antimicrobial presence, resistance genes, and consumption, adopting a One Health perspective.
Main Results:
- The study is designed to evaluate the impact of the EduFAST platform on key antimicrobial stewardship metrics.
- Analysis will include interrupted time series, trend analysis, and regression models to assess intervention effectiveness.
- Wastewater data will be analyzed for correlations between clinical and environmental antimicrobial resistance markers.
Conclusions:
- The EduFAST platform aims to enhance the implementation and sustainability of antimicrobial stewardship programs in nursing homes.
- Wastewater analysis provides novel insights into the environmental impact of antimicrobial use and resistance.
- This initiative supports a One Health approach by linking human health, animal health, and environmental quality.
